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6207762299 813703618 46750201050 137
71 47268052
71 47268052
72980554 57486862 898 4919790 700629755
All about undefined
Interested in learning more?
71 47268052
72980554 57486862 898 4919790 700629755
See more
54644646 55101592667
21 411 68806 113991
See more
944685632 6403 86049309
8496787 35 30855
See more